Currently leading the Immune Homeostasis Group, a cutting-edge, collaborative research program focused on the interactions of parenchymal tissues with resident and infiltrating leukocytes.The immune system plays a central role in organismal homeostasis: protecting us from pathogens, facilitating wound repair, orchestrating stem cell and tissue turnover among many others. Almost all human disease disrupts this immune-homeostasis in some form. The goal of the Immune Homeostasis Group is to identify and modulate targets to selectively address localized inflammation and restore tissue homeostasis leading to lasting remission and healthspan.
